Most of the time we have casual 4th of July BBQs or family/friend get togethers. Every once in a while though, we like to be a little dressier (but still casual!). In a minimal wardrobe, it can be hard to dress for holidays. Not that you have to, but dressing for them can certainly be fun. Obviously, the simplest way to do that is to incorporate that holiday’s typical color scheme – for us here in the states: red, white, and blue for our Independence Day. I kept the same pants, shoes, watch, and wallet for both outfits here for some streamlining.
